Every day, we open the doors of our Nature and Visitor Center—our “front door” to the prairie, inviting people of all ages to step into a living classroom. Here, students, families, and lifelong learners don’t just learn about nature…they experience it.
Your support fuels programs that:
- Bring local students into the field, turning science lessons into hands-on discovery
- Engage our community through citizen science, connecting people directly to the health of the Platte River Valley
- Equip educators and families with tools to inspire conservation at home—from creating bird habitat to understanding migration
- Expand year-round programs that get kids outdoors, curious, and connected to the natural world
From classrooms to riverbanks, from first field trips to advanced research, we are building a pathway, one that turns curiosity into stewardship.
Because when people understand the land, they protect it.
